pub struct DebugReportCallbackCreateInfo(/* private fields */);
Available on crate feature
VK_EXT_debug_report
only.Implementations§
Source§impl DebugReportCallbackCreateInfo
impl DebugReportCallbackCreateInfo
pub const fn new( flags: VkDebugReportFlagsEXT, callback: PFN_vkDebugReportCallbackEXT, ) -> Self
pub const unsafe fn from_raw(raw: VkDebugReportCallbackCreateInfoEXT) -> Self
pub const fn into_raw(self) -> VkDebugReportCallbackCreateInfoEXT
pub const fn with_user_data<T>(self, data: *mut T) -> Self
Auto Trait Implementations§
impl Freeze for DebugReportCallbackCreateInfo
impl RefUnwindSafe for DebugReportCallbackCreateInfo
impl !Send for DebugReportCallbackCreateInfo
impl !Sync for DebugReportCallbackCreateInfo
impl Unpin for DebugReportCallbackCreateInfo
impl UnwindSafe for DebugReportCallbackCreateInfo
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more